Edris and Jessica Grace were one of the first couples to get engaged on The Ultimatum: Marry or Move On Season 4, but the highly tense reunion revealed that they broke up. However! Apparently filming said reunion allowed Edris and Jessica to work through some of their issues, because they hopped on Instagram with a joint statement telling fans they’re back together.
“The Ultimatum reunion was filled with many emotions, and in the heat of the moment, we both said things we deeply regret,” they wrote (via The Tab). “For two years, we have been partners in a relationship built on mutual love and respect, and during filming, we failed to honor that foundation. We want to publicly apologize for our choice of words and the incredible disrespect we showed each other.”
They also clarified some moments that were “misinterpreted due to editing,” saying that Jessica Grace’s comments about being humiliated were misconstrued, and referred to the “rejection she has sometimes felt in the relationship vs. any specific practice or actions.” They also addressed their engagement timeline, saying editing made it look like Edris only proposed to prevent a trial marriage, but “in reality, these events happened hours apart.”
The pair ended the statement saying, “While the reunion was painful to watch, the dialogue did lead us to reconnect and attend therapy following filming. We are happy to share that we’ve decided to give our relationship another shot, recognizing we have a lot of work and healing to do both as individuals and as a couple. The Ultimatum did what it was designed to, and we are grateful it gave us another chance to choose each other.”
